#554bb6 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#554bb6 is composed of 33.3% red, 29.4% green and 71.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 53.3% cyan, 58.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 28.6% black. It has a hue angle of 245.6 degrees, a saturation of 42.3% and a lightness of 50.4%. #554bb6 color hex could be obtained by blending #aa96ff with #00006d. Closest websafe color is: #6633cc.

#554bb6 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#554bb6 has RGB values of R:85, G:75, B:182 and CMYK values of C:0.53, M:0.59, Y:0, K:0.29. Its decimal value is 5589942.

Shades and Tints of #554bb6
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010101 is the darkest color, while #f3f2fa is the lightest one.

Tones of #554bb6
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7d7c85 is the less saturated color, while #1e07fa is the most saturated one.
